Hearts Uriah Asante set for lengthy lay-off

Published on: 21 November 2011

By Ameenu Shardow

Hearts of Oak could be without midfielder Uriah Asante for up to two months, GHANAsoccernet.com understands.

The 19-year-old suffered a groin tear during the first half of Sunday's Ghana Premier League derby against perennial rivals Asante Kotoko.

Further tests are yet to be conducted to determine the severity of the injury but Hearts coach Nebojsa Vucicevic is already bracing himself for the worst.

"Today we lost Uriah Asante, he is out for maybe two months and that is a problem," he told GHANAsoccernet.com

Asante is one of the few reasons the club is doing relatively well this season and his absence clearly hurt the team against Kotoko.

His skills and ability to create chances for his team will be sorely missed if indeed he is to miss out for the speculated period.
